Pamela E. Buoniconti entered eternal rest peacefully on May 28,2026 at Baystate Medical Center. Pamela was born on December 8,1945 in Westfield to the late James and Gladys (Paetzel) McCann and spent her youth and was educated there. She married her beloved husband Nicholas Buoniconti and settled in Feeding Hills. They welcomed their son, Nicholas Jr., in 1969 and Pam created a loving and warm home for her family. She was a model mother spending time instilling the important values in life in Nick Jr. and providing love and support throughout his life. Pam was a devoted mother, always willing to be involved in whatever the latest activity or event for Nick Jr. She loved holidays and celebrations creating memories for her family and friends. Her gatherings were special as was her love for those fortunate enough to be in her life. Pam was a warm and generous woman who enjoyed the simple pleasures in life. Sadly, she was predeceased by her beloved husband and son. She will be greatly missed by her extended family and friends.
